Overview
The Commission on Aging addresses special needs for the elderly, as it relates to City services delivery; including, but not limited to: traffic and transportation (pedestrian walks, traffic signals, etc.), solid waste services and public safety issues. The Commission was established by a resolution enacted by the Atlanta City Council, 01-R-1450

Committees
Reflecting the Commission’s primary interests, each commission member serves on one or more of the following committees: Crime Prevention and Public Safety, Housing, Information and Education, Recreation/Leisure/Employment, Sanitation/Public Services, Social Support Services, and Transportation.
The officers comprise the Executive Committee. All members are considered ex-officio members of the Executive Committee
